The Organization

The International Federation of Air Line Pilots’ Associations (IFALPA) is a Canadian not-for-profit organization representing over 148,000 professional pilots from 74 countries.

For almost 75 years, the mission of IFALPA has been to promote the highest level of aviation safety worldwide and to be the global advocate of the piloting profession, providing representation, services, and support to both our members and the aviation industry.

The International Federation of Air Line Pilots’ Associations is an international not-for-profit organization representing more than 100,000 pilots in nearly 100 countries.

The mission of IFALPA is to be the global voice of professional pilots by providing representation, services and support in order to promote the highest level of aviation safety worldwide.
